Shadegg Reverses Decision, Will Run in AZ-3   more similar news »
"At the urging of his Republican colleagues, Rep. John Shadegg (R-AZ) is reversing his decision not to run for reelection, giving a boost to GOP hopes of retaining the seat," The Hill reports.

"Shadegg said he was 'stunned' and 'humbled' by the response he received at home and on Capitol Hill and, after careful consideration, decided he would run for another term."

CQ Politics: "Shadegg’s decision to seek an eighth term reduces to 25 the number of House seats being left open by Republicans who are retiring or seeking other offices, and it is surely welcome at the National Republican Congressional Committee, which is charged with defending those districts."
